Imac g3 dv400 slotloader
All was fine until the g3 froze after taking off a few files, it would not reset so I switched it off at the power supply for about 24hrs which is the longest time it's been off in 6 years.When I restarted it the screen looked washed out as if some of the green was missing, so we removed the rest of our important files immediately which transfered fine. Next step-I decided to use the macos 9 restore disc but when we restarted the machine the screen was distorted and gray. Ive tried a new battery and zapping the pram, extensions off etc, and now when I boot it up it just spins up for about 5 seconds and then cuts out. We did try an external monitor in the middle of this and did get a picture at one stage.I"ve heard that it could be a firmware problem even though macos x has not been added.
